The Role

As a Site Agent, you will be a key operational site leader, ensuring the safe, compliant and successful delivery of a range of civils and engineering maintenance projects. Reporting to the Project Manager, you will help shape and support project delivery across a rapidly growing portfolio of Environment Agency works.

Your role will support the business in meeting increased framework demand, strengthening delivery capability, and ensuring projects meet the highest standards of quality, safety and environmental responsibility.

About You

You will succeed in this role if you have:

  • Experience as a Site Agent or Sub Agent within civil engineering
  • Knowledge of Environment Agency, water sector or flood defence projects
  • Strong understanding of safe working and permit‑to‑work environments
  • A proactive leadership style with the ability to drive quality, safety and efficiency
  • The confidence to coordinate multidisciplinary works including civils, mechanical and environmental tasks

 

Qualifications Required

  • Degree/HNC/HND in Civil Engineering or equivalent experience
  • SMSTS
  • CSCS
  • SEATS (Site Environmental Awareness Training Scheme)
  • Full UK Driving License

 

Skills Required

  • Earthworks – understanding and managing earthwork operations in regulated environments
  • Engineering – civil engineering knowledge applied to maintenance, repair and asset improvement
  • Management – leading teams, coordinating resources and ensuring compliance
  • Civils – proven background in civil engineering contracting, ideally with environmental or water sector exposure

Why AmcoGiffen?
You will be joining a reputable and firmly established, engineering contractor operating nationally in rail, civils and engineering markets. AmcoGiffen are renowned in the market as a specialist civil, building, mechanical and electrical renewals and maintenance business with ongoing and successful projects and frameworks across the country, you will become part of our expert outfit.

AmcoGiffen has a wealth of experience working on sensitive, live assets in highly regulated environments, we deliver exceptional peace of mind for our customers, creating and maintaining assets across a growing range of high-quality public and private sectors. These include rail, power generation, electricity distribution, flood defence, aviation, waterways and much more.
